Understanding Staking in Proof of Stake Blockchains
To grasp the concept that allows liquid staking tokens to generate yields, it is important to first grasp the concept of staking.
In a proof of stake blockchain network, validators help in verifying transactions and securing the network. The validators need to lock a specific amount of cryptocurrency as collateral. The locking of the cryptocurrency is known as staking.
Staking allows users to contribute to the blockchain network’s security and operations. The users receive rewards for staking their cryptocurrencies. The rewards are usually in the same type of cryptocurrency as the one being staked.
Key Features of Staking
Users lock a specific amount of cryptocurrency in a blockchain network.
The locked cryptocurrency supports the validation and security of the blockchain network.
The users receive staking rewards over time.
Staking rewards create a steady return for token holders, which is why staked assets are often compared to interest-generating financial instruments.
What Are Liquid Staking Tokens?
Liquid staking tokens are digital assets created by protocols that enable users to stake their cryptocurrency assets without locking their liquidity.
The process of staking assets via a liquid staking protocol:
When a user stakes their assets via a liquid staking protocol:
The protocol staking process occurs on the blockchain.
The user is issued a liquid staking token (LST).
The user can trade the issued LST or engage with DeFi applications.
The staking rewards are accumulated to increase the value of the issued LST.
Definition of Concept
When an investor stakes 10 units of a cryptocurrency via a liquid staking protocol, they are issued 10 LST tokens to represent their staked assets. The value of the tokens increases over time due to accumulated staking rewards.
Why Liquid Staking Tokens Are Considered Yield-Bearing Assets
Liquid Staking Tokens can be defined as a type of yield-bearing assets since they are associated with underlying assets that generate yields.
The yields do not arise from speculation but from the blockchain’s reward system.
Key Reasons They Generate Yield
1. Staking Rewards
The main reason for the generation of yields by Liquid Staking Tokens is the reward that validators receive for securing the blockchain. The rewards are given to the holders of the Liquid Staking Tokens.
2. Automatic Reward Accumulation
The rewards for Liquid Staking Tokens can be accumulated in the following ways:
Increase in the value of the token or
Increase in the balance of the token.
3. DeFi Integration
Liquid Staking Tokens can generate additional yields when they are integrated into a decentralized finance environment.
For instance:
Lending protocols
Liquidity pools
Collateral for borrowing
4. Continuous Compounding
The rewards for Liquid Staking Tokens can be compounded continuously.
How Liquid Staking Works
The process of liquid staking involves several steps, combining blockchain staking mechanisms with token issuance.
Steps in Liquid Staking
Step 1: Deposit Tokens
Users deposit their cryptocurrency into a liquid staking protocol.Step 2: Protocol Stakes Assets
The protocol stakes those tokens with validators on the blockchain network.Step 3: Receive Liquid Staking Tokens
The user receives an equivalent amount of LSTs representing their staked assets.Step 4: Earn Rewards
The underlying staked assets generate rewards over time.Step 5: Redeem or Trade
Users can trade the tokens or redeem them later for the original staked assets plus rewards.
This system allows users to maintain liquidity while continuing to earn staking returns.
